Homeplus announced on the 30th that Homeplus Mega Food Market 2.0 Yeongtong Branch has had its grand opening. The Yeongtong Branch is the 23rd Homeplus Mega Food Market and the 5th store renewed under Homeplus Mega Food Market 2.0.
Homeplus Yeongtong Branch optimized the shopping environment for customers by improving the flow lines. The second-floor store strengthened fresh food offerings and placed food products prominently, while non-food items were displayed grouped by related products. Additionally, to reduce purchasing burdens, a variety of products were stocked ranging from small to large packaging sizes.
Fresh foods and deli sections were also upgraded. The 'Montblancje' bakery corner introduced new dessert products, and the 'Deli Corner' enhanced its lineup with roll lunch boxes and assorted sushi. The 'Better Choice' zone, which covers healthy food options, was also introduced. Only products with carefully selected ingredients such as sugar-free, low-fat, and gluten-free are sold. The 'Fresh Calendar' specialized in 'Matnani' vegetables, which may look imperfect but taste excellent, tailored by season, and fruit products were organized by sweetness and origin depending on the season.
Changes were also made to the alcohol section, including wine and whiskey. The introduction of the 'Whiskey Library' and 'Wine Curating' allows customers to check product information on-site and make purchases. With the increase in home drinking, the snack corner for side dishes was expanded and arranged for easy viewing.

To commemorate the renewal of the Yeongtong Branch, a new wine launch and discount event are also being held. Homeplus is introducing the 'Unrated' wine from 'Concha y Toro,' Chile's number one wine company, for the first time in Asia and Korea.
In addition, non-food sections such as the kitchen specialty area and Toy Adventure Land were improved. Seasonal integrated arrangement events were completed by rearranging the flow lines and displaying innerwear, sleep pajamas and socks, cold-weather hats, gloves, and cold-weather shoes all in one place.

Homeplus prepared various events to celebrate the renewal opening of the Yeongtong Branch. Sticker mileage coupon events are being held based on purchase amounts at the mart and mall, and at the mart, customers who spend over 50,000 won will receive Jin Ramen (limited to the first 300 people daily, until December 3). Additionally, customers who pay over 100,000 won with Shinhan or Samsung cards will receive a shopping bag as a gift.
